A large financial institution is looking for a treasury back office manager to join their treasury team.
This position will be reporting into the Senior Treasury Manager.It is a fantastic opportunity for the successful candidate to join a very successful Treasury team.
The key responsibilities:
- Continual review of working practices. Ensuring processes and procedures are kept up to date.
- Accurate budgeting and forecasting to ensure costs in the department are effectively managed.
- Ensure the department is strategically placed to support any initiatives, technological and business, that happen through business development.
- Managing the payment systems appropriate for the business needs SWIFT Net, BACSTEL, Faster-pay, Bankline and Inform.
- Evaluation of existing and new systems and the ability to make operational recommendations where necessary.
- Ensure suitable Business Contingency Arrangements are in place.
- An understanding of MM instruments, Gilts, FRNS & CDs. Setting up a well controlled throughput of work and be knowledgeable enough to suggest enhancements for new market products.
- Have experience working with Reconciliations.
- Be able to build relationships with Senior Management & other institutions.
- Have experience with managing people and be able to facilitate the motivation and development of staff.
- Ensure operational procedures are in place to both mitigate the incidence or operational risk and to ensure best practice and efficiency.
- Identify and evaluate risks within the department (including fraud, errors, and inappropriate procedures) and put appropriate controls in place to manage these.
- Ensure knowledge and compliance with all regulatory requirements with matters such as Anti Money Laundering (KYC), Treating Customers Fairly, Data Protection and Information Security.
- Be able to develop strategic relationships and liaise regularly with other business managers ensuring a commonality of purpose throughout Treasury.
- Responsible for continual development, documentation and review of departmental policies and procedures.
- Ensure on a timely basis that adequate management information is produced, highlighting key trends and risk factors.
- Responsible for the hiring, training, and monitoring of departmental staff.
- Carrying out regular appraisals, managing absenteeism, managing and recording any disciplinary issues. Also reporting to the Senior Treasury Operations Manager.
- Ensure that an effective performance review is operating, including setting objectives and performance standards with regular documented review against progress.
- As a member of the management team, ensure that a contingency plan is in place to ensure the ongoing ability of Treasury to service customers in the event of a major interruption to the business processes.
